The while Statement
The while statement will execute a block of code if and as long as a condition is true.

Syntax
Code:
while (condition)
code to be executed;

Example
The following example demonstrates a loop that will continue to run as long as the variable i is less than, or equal to 5. i will increase by 1 each time the loop runs:

Code:
<html>
<body>

<?php
$i=1;
while($i<=5)
  {
  echo "The number is " . $i . "
";
  $i++;
  }
?>

</body>
</html>
